Blueberry Lemonade

A delightful blend of sweet blueberries and tangy lemons, this refreshing Blueberry Lemonade is the perfect summer drink to quench your thirst and lift your spirits.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Total Time 25 minutes
Servings: 6 servings
Course: Beverage, Drink
Cuisine: American, Summer
Calories: 90

Ingredients
  

For the Blueberry Syrup
  • 1 cup blueberries Use fresh, ripe blueberries for the best flavor. Frozen blueberries will work in a pinch.
  • 3/4 cup granulated sugar You can adjust this based on your sweetness preference or substitute with honey or agave syrup.
  • 1 cup cold water Make sure the water is cold to enhance the freshness of the drink.
For the Lemonade
  • 4-5 large lemons, freshly squeezed (about 1 cup juice) Choose firm, bright lemons for maximum juice yield.
  • 3 cups cold water, divided This will be mixed with the syrup and lemon juice.
  • as needed crushed ice For serving.
  • as needed lemon slices, for garnish Looks gorgeous and adds a hint of extra flavor.
  • as needed blueberries, for garnish Add a final touch to make the drink even more appealing.

Method
 

Prepare the Blueberry Syrup
  1. In a small saucepan, combine the blueberries, sugar, and 1 cup of water.
  2. Bring to a simmer over medium heat, stirring frequently until the sugar dissolves and the blueberries start to burst, about 5-7 minutes.
  3. You’ll know it’s ready when you see a thick, syrupy consistency and the berries have collapsed.
Mash and Strain
  1. Mash the blueberries gently to release even more flavor.
  2. Place a fine mesh sieve over a medium bowl and carefully pour the blueberry mixture through it.
  3. Using the back of a spoon, press down on the solids in the sieve to extract as much liquid as possible.
  4. Set the syrup in the refrigerator to cool slightly and dispose of the solids once strained.
Mix the Lemonade
  1. In a large pitcher, combine the freshly squeezed lemon juice, blueberry syrup, and the remaining 3 cups of cold water.
  2. Stir to combine well.
Serve
  1. Fill a tall glass with crushed ice.
  2. Pour the refreshing lemonade over the ice, and garnish with lemon slices and blueberries for that perfect finishing touch.

Notes

You can prepare the blueberry syrup a day in advance and simply mix it with lemon juice and water when you’re ready to serve. This Blueberry Lemonade pairs wonderfully with light summer foods like grilled chicken and fresh salads.
